Vista 64bit BSOD!!!

Hello all. I am brand new here and brand new to Vista. I recently built a computer with the following components.
  • ASUS M2N32-SLI Premium Vista Edition AM2 NVIDIA nForce 590 SLI MCP ATX AMD Motherboard
  • AMD Athlon 64 X2 6400+ Windsor 3.2GHz Socket AM2 125W Dual-Core Processor Model ADX6400CZWOF
  • (QTY. 2 - 4 GIGS total) Kingston HyperX 2GB (2 x 1GB) 240-Pin DDR2 SDRAM DDR2 800 (PC2 6400) Dual Channel Kit Desktop Memory Model KHX6400D2LLK2/2GR
  • Seagate Barracuda 7200.11 ST3500320AS 500GB 7200 RPM SATA 3.0Gb/s Hard Drive
  • Microsoft Windows Vista 64-Bit Ultimate
  • DIAMOND Viper 3850PE3512O Radeon HD 3850 512MB 256-bit GDDR3 PCI Express 2.0 HDCP Ready CrossFire Supported Video Card
  • AVerMedia AVerTVHD MCE A180 HDTV Tuner Card / PVR
  • PHILIPS 20X DVD±R DVD Burner with LightScribe 2-Tone SATA Model SPD6104BD
  • ZEROtherm Nirvana NV120 120mm 2-ball UFO Bearing / Transparent CPU Cooler
  • SUPER TALENT INT-AIN1-C All-in-one USB 2.0 Card Reader
  • XION Onyx XON-303 Black/Blue Steel ATX Mid Tower Computer Case
  • XION Supernova XON-600F14R-201 ATX12V 600W Power Supply
  • SAMSUNG 226BW Black 22" 2 ms (GTG) DVI Widescreen LCD Monitor
I receieved a BSOD on startup after installation of drivers for the AVermedia card. I did a system restore and that seemed to fix it temporarily. However, the BSOD is back again. I am a newbie when it comes to building computers but I am a developer so at least I can talk my way through it.

Can anyone point me in the right direction to try to resolve this issue?

FYI. I removed 2G of RAM and still received the BSOD. I did a memory check with zero issues. How do I read the memory.dmp file?

Thanks in advance!
